TICKET-4412: Parcelwing webhook misfire on staging. The tracking-events webhook for Cartonly was pointed at prod's relay, so staging parcels never updated. Fixed the base URL and retry window in .env.staging. Review the diff carefully. The only remaining change is the signing secret the relay expects, set on the next line.

secret setting of kaguf-tagag: LEDGER_TOKEN3=cab

// QuotaBridge client setup — per-tenant rate quotas.
// Each tenant gets 400 req/min baseline; burst pool shared across the Veltrane cluster.
// Overages return 429 with a retry-after header; do not retry blindly.
// Discussed at weekly sync: quotas move to config service next quarter.
// The client authenticates against QuotaBridge with the key below.

app token of hawif-kafof = kto15_B3AN0KfpZRy4TLc

Welcome aboard — since you're new to the Gatewright validation platform, some context: each data-validator plugin authenticates against the internal schema registry at load time. The shared credential expired overnight, so every plugin in the Corvale pipeline is failing its startup handshake with a 403. We have rotated the credential and confirmed it works against both staging and production registries. Please update the plugin host's secrets file and restart the loader. The new key is as follows.

API key for hahop-fahof: kto23_AYVFIw9MGYUoJUFF85VHsY7